I don't think it's so much 'where' the crowds are (they're everywhere) but rather 'when'. It's still pretty early in the season for the CT. Biggest crowds will be June-Sept, May and Oct not so much, Nov through April are uncrowded, but then the weather isn't as nice and lots of places are not open as it's the off-season.

Cruise ships that dock in La Spezia probably have the largest single impact, but more ships dock further south in Livorno. The way I experienced crowds last September was, for instance, lines to board the ferries, but still enough room for everyone to board who wanted to.
